Spaghetti with Clams and Zucchini

Spaghetti with clams and zucchini is a flavorful and much-loved dish. The preparation is easy and relatively quick; the important thing is to soak the clams in coarse salt for a few hours to purge the shellfish.

Ingredients

  • 5.6 oz spaghetti
  • 1.76 lbs clams
  • 3 zucchini
  • 1 Tropea red onion
  • 1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
  • 1 clove garlic
  • 2 sprigs parsley
  • 1 fresh chili pepper (optional)
  • 2 tablespoons coarse salt (to purge the clams)

Steps

  • Place the clams in a bowl with water and coarse salt and let them soak for 3 hours. In a pan, sauté the finely chopped onion over low heat with half the oil. Add the zucchini cut into pieces and cook over low heat with the lid on for 10 minutes without adding salt.

  • Rinse the clams well, place them in a pan with the garlic clove (unpeeled), the remaining oil, and the chili pepper, cover with the lid, and allow them to open, discarding those that remain closed (this will only take a minute). Shell them, keeping a few with the shell aside, remove the garlic, parsley, and chili pepper, and filter the liquid twice with a fine-mesh strainer. Add the clams to the zucchini condiment and mix.

  • Bring a pot of water to a boil, add salt, and cook the spaghetti. Halfway through cooking, while still very al dente, drain them and add them to the condiment. Pour the hot filtered clam liquid (130 ml) and one or two more ladles of pasta cooking water. Continue to stir until fully cooked. Check the saltiness, sprinkle with a little chopped parsley, and serve.

Tips

Clams are filter-feeding shellfish that feed on everything present in the water by filtering it. There are various species, but the best ones are the true clams. They can be found all year round, but the best period is from June to December. For cleaning, you need to recreate the saline environment, so they should be completely immersed in a large container filled with cold water with two tablespoons of coarse salt for every liter of water. Discard any broken or already open ones. Let them soak for two or three hours, changing the water without moving it too much. There should be no traces of sand.
